The book tells about the last days of the Russian royal family, the Romanovs, from the moment of their arrest in 1917 until their execution in 1918. The book describes the events of the Russian Revolution and the fall of the Romanov dynasty through the eyes of the members of the royal family, their loyal servants and the revolutionaries who overthrew them.
